Ads
Company Profile
- TCI
- Country : United States
- City: Naperville
- State: Illinois - IL
- Address: 1832 Centre Point Circle
- Zipcode: 60563
- Category: Scientific Instruments and Supplies Dealers
- Products: Animal Specialties Nec - 0279, Scientific Apparatus & Instruments-Whol - 504905